Valero, Contractor Face Expanded Lawsuit After Deadly Refinery Fire in Oklahoma
The family of a Texas worker who died in a refinery fire in Ardmore, Oklahoma, has filed an expanded wrongful death lawsuit against Valero Energy Corp. and his employer, UPS Industrial Services LLC. The lawsuit alleges serious safety breakdowns led to the fatal incident that killed Jesse Biscamp, who was performing maintenance work. The family seeks damages for wrongful death, including compensation for pain, anguish, loss of companionship, and expenses.
